What is the difference between a strong acid and a weak acid?
A strong acid is one that completely dissociates in water, producing a high concentration of hydrogen ions. In contrast, a weak acid only partially dissociates, resulting in a lower concentration of hydrogen ions. The Hasselbach Equation helps explain the behavior of weak acids and their conjugate bases.
